Before making any changes to the structure, plumbing, or exterior of your home please remember to submit an Architectural Change Request Form.
Most changes are quickly approved at the next monthly meeting. The Board simply wants to ensure that the work will maintain community standards, not negatively impact neighbors, and be performed by a qualified professional.
